Navigating Wrongful Termination Cases



Workplace injustices can prolong beyond discrimination to include wrongful discontinuation, where an employee is disregarded in violation of lawful protections or business plans. Steering wrongful discontinuation claims needs a clear understanding of labor regulations and the certain circumstances surrounding the dismissal. Workers have to determine whether their termination was based on unlawful reasons, such as retaliation for whistleblowing or working out lawful civil liberties.


Collecting pertinent documentation, such as employment contracts, performance evaluations, and communication documents, is important for developing a situation. Employment lawyer. Additionally, recognizing the statute of constraints for suing is basic to assure prompt activity


A work attorney can supply very useful aid in this procedure, assisting workers evaluate the strength of their claims and plan on just how to continue. Lawful depiction can likewise improve the possibilities of a beneficial result, whether through arrangement for a settlement or pursuing lawsuits.

How Much Does It Typically Expense to Work With a Work Lawyer?



Normally, employing a work lawyer prices in between $150 to $500 per hour, depending upon experience and place. Some may provide level costs for specific services, while others work with a backup basis, obtaining payment just if successful.

What Should I Bring to My First Meeting With an Employment Lawyer?



To the first meeting with a work legal representative, one should bring relevant files such as employment agreement, pay stubs, visit this page performance evaluations, communication pertaining to the conflict, and a listing of concerns or issues.
